When storing antibodies below zero, it is important NOT to use frost-free refrigerators. Different stabilizers such as sugars (sucrose and trehalose are the most used stabilizers) or polyols (glycerol and sorbitol) are normally added to the formulations to protect monoclonal antibodies against degradation during lyophilization and storage. Lyophilization involves drying antibodies at a very low temperature, reducing the damage to the products and retaining the molecular integrity. If the concentration of an antibody is low, stabilizer proteins (sometimes referred to as carrier or filler proteins), such as purified bovine serum albumin (BSA) or gelatin, can be added to a final protein concentration of 1-5 mg/ml (0.1-0.5%). The carrier proteins such as BSA can be removed by using, for example, Melon Gel IgG Spin Purification Kit from Thermo Scientific [13] to obtain pure antibodies for, for example, antibody conjugation. Most gram-negative bacteria are well controlled by sodium azide (see figure 1) [7] ; however, many gram-positive bacteria (streptococci, pneumococci, lactobacilli) are resistant to sodium azide (see figure 2) [1, 8, 9]. Several residues of the antibodies, especially methionine and tryptophan, have been found to be susceptible to oxidation in the presence of UV light, elevated temperatures or oxygen radicals [17-20], and oxidation of these residues can alter both the stability and the function of the antibodies.While oxidation does not generally present a problem with antibodies used in research, there are antioxidants, such as 2-ME or DTT, that can slow this oxidation. The level of stabilization afforded by sugars or polyols generally depends on their concentrations.
